#81050f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#81050f is composed of 50.6% red, 2% green and 5.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 96.1% magenta, 88.4% yellow and 49.4% black. It has a hue angle of 355.2 degrees, a saturation of 92.5% and a lightness of 26.3%. #81050f color hex could be obtained by blending #ff0a1e with #030000. Closest websafe color is: #990000.

#81050f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#81050f has RGB values of R:129, G:5, B:15 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.96, Y:0.88,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 8455439.
